Output de839a1596020af7759bd634f10cc08f7c921530f40a2d5d7ef033911e76f8d9:2

value
507536235
script pubkey
OP_0 OP_PUSHBYTES_20 ecd2146114f0ea371d326dd19b2d9c7c9e3ae241
address
bc1qanfpgcg57r4rw8fjdhgektvu0j0r4cjpa2553t
transaction
de839a1596020af7759bd634f10cc08f7c921530f40a2d5d7ef033911e76f8d9
spent
true